The WP810 Wifi Phone works great. There were some complaints about provisioning, but I use this with a Unifi wifi network, and it works flawless. There are no disconnects, and roaming is very efficient (and aggressive, which means it roams quickly and efficiently between APs). I can see it being difficult to provision dozens of these at the same time, but if you are only provisioning a few, it is fast and easy. My suggestion is to use an AP with an easy SSID and password for first time setup, then once it is connected, you can access the AP via the web interface just like every other Grandstream. It also supports opus, so the quality is better than phones not supporting opus. Q & A: Is this worth it? Yes, if you need a compact, high quality, wifi phone. This is probably the best wifi phone of its time. Is it good looking? Yes, and its small form factor makes it even more aesthetic. It doesn't need a large base station like DECT phones do. Everything is built into the phone itself so it takes up less room, less wires, and doesnt need a base station. For those wanting to cut back on wires, this is as small as it gets. Is it as good as a DECT phone? Yes and no. Its true DECT has longer range, however because this is a wifi phone, the range is as far as your wifi access points allows, so if you have many APs, the range can actually be much much further than a DECT phone. Keep that in mind, because if you only have 1 AP, then the range may be less. This phone shines with a decent wifi setup. For me, I have multiple APs on 5Ghz in my business so range is no issue, and roaming is seamless.
